More troops for the second echelon of the Second New Zealand Expeditionary Force will encamp next Friday. A large number has been selected from the No. 4 (Hamilton) area for the 21st (Rifle) Battalion, to be trained at Papakura, while a small draft will go to the Hopu Hopu Camp to join the anti-tank company. The men will parade at the Drill Hall, Hamilton, at noon, and will be farewelled by the Mayor of Hamilton, Mr H. D. Caro, on behalf of the citizens of the town and district. They will march from the Drill Hall to the railway station, headed by the Waikato Regimental and Hamilton Municipal Band.
